About this role

Frank, Rimerman + Co. LLP is seeking motivated and collaborative summer interns to join its Accounting and CFO Advisory practice. The intern will support client meetings, transaction processing, month-end close activities, workpapers, and special projects while gaining experience serving startup companies.

What you'll do:

  • Attending client meetings and engagement planning meetings
  • Assisting with transaction processing
  • Assisting clients with the month-end close of their financial records
  • Utilizing analytical and technical skills to complete ACFO workpapers
  • Completing special projects
  • Potentially seeing clients prepare for and evaluate potential rounds of funding and/or mergers and acquisitions

What they're looking for:

  • Interns will be based out of our San Diego office, but mobility throughout the surrounding areas is required for offsite activities
  • Additionally, travel to the Bay Area will be required for initial training and for the Firm's Annual Meeting
  • In-office expectations average three days per week
  • Enrolled in a Bachelor's and/or Master's program in business with an emphasis in accounting
  • Final graduation date with California CPA licensure eligibility between December 2027 and August 2028
  • Demonstrates clear, professional written and oral communication, since we can rescind offers for poor communication
  • Motivated to obtain CPA license
  • Minimum overall GPA of 3.2 with "B" grades or above in accounting courses
  • At least one accounting course completed to be considered for an interview
  • On track to complete a minimum of three accounting courses prior to the internship program
  • This position may require participation in offsite events and activities that involve extended periods of standing and walking for distances of up to two miles
  • This position may also require extended periods of sitting and the ability to transport a company-provided laptop and other work-related materials weighing up to 10 pounds
